Calumbo weather in March

In March, Calumbo sees average daytime highs of 32°C and overnight lows near 24°C, with 116 mm of rain across 15.9 wet days and about 12.1 hours of daylight. It is the 3rd-warmest and 2nd-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 32°C through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 4% of the time in March, and the air most often feels oppressive.

Daylight stretches from about 12 h 12 min at the start of March to 11 h 54 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, March is Calumbo's 11th-clearest and 10th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Calumbo's year-round climate.

Temperature in March

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 32°C through the month.

A typical March day in Calumbo reaches about 32°C in the afternoon and slips back to 24°C overnight — a 8°C sp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 30°C and 35°C. Set against its neighbours, March runs on par with February and about 1°C warmer than April.

UV index in Calumbo in March

LowModerateHighVery highExtreme

Clear-sky midday UV in March peaks around 15 (very high — sun protection essential). The full-year curve, shaded by WHO exposure level, is below.

Under clear skies, the midday UV index in Calumbo peaks around March 12 at about 15 (extreme) — sunscreen, a hat and midday shade are essential. It bottoms out near August 11 at about 6 (high).

The index reaches 3 or more — the level where the WHO recommends sun protection — every month of the year.

Location & terrain

Where is Calumbo?

Calumbo sits at 9.1°S, 13.4°E, 15 m above sea level, in Angola. The nearest listed city is Zango, 15 km away.

Topography around Calumbo

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Calumbo.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Calumbo has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 106 m around an average of 20 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 182 m; within 80 km,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 257 m.

The land around Calumbo is covered by wetland (42%) and grassland (41%) within 3 km, grassland (54%) and wetland (20%) within 16 km, and water (32%), grassland (31%) and trees (28%) within 80 km.
